i have a factory s-off,supercid international one x i use on t mobile.
in a nutshell,i can only get working data on stockish JB roms
ive done a bunch of reading and reasearch,and understand the newer gba one s micro sim is not fully compatible,requiring an older "50.01" non-gba micro sim.
im using a cut down normal sim,wich to my understanding,should work fine.
on ICS stock or stock based custom roms,there is no data,and no APNs,and the "no simcard" error. however,voice calls and texts do work. trying to enter an apn manually fails,since it thinks there is no sim card. since im supercid and soff ive been able to go up and down in firmwars,and across regional/carrier firmwares. anything ICS gives the same result,even the uk t mobile ICS(build 1.28.110.7)
on JB stock,or stock based custom roms,data is fine. apn is present,and it even shows my phone number in about phone/identity.
any AOSP rom is a no go,JB or ICS.ive tried several. no phone signal until i switch to "gsm only" on the programing menu,and then pick t mobile as a carrier. after that,voice works,but no apns,and manually entering an apn doesnt work,presumably because it thinks there is no sim present.
as i mentioned,ive done quite a bit of flashing and experimenting with this,even tried cutting down a second sim. i can go into more detail about what ive flashed,if anyone interested.
anyone got any ideas? if it dint work,period,id try a new sim. the fact that with stock JB it works fine is confusing.i feel like theres gotta be something i could change in ICS stock or any AOSP rom to make it work.
any thots appreciated,its driving me nuts to not be able to run cm10/AOKP roms
